  • Patent number: 9649744
    Abstract: A waterjet system in accordance with a particular embodiment includes a pressurizing device configured to pressurize a fluid, a cutting head downstream from the pressurizing device, and a catcher positioned to collect a jet from the cutting head. The system can further include a treatment assembly configured to treat a feed fluid to the pressurizing device and/or a byproduct fluid from the catcher, such as by removing submicron colloidal particles from the feed fluid and/or from the byproduct fluid. For example, the treatment assembly can include a coagulation unit, such as a chemical coagulation unit or an electrocoagulation unit, configured to coagulate the submicron colloidal particles. The pressurizing device, the cutting head, and the treatment assembly can be at different respective portions of a fluid-recycling loop.

  • Publication number: 20070043412
    Abstract: A cardiac electrode assembly includes an electrode lead with a plurality of electrical conductors in a common lead jacket. The electrical conductors include a primary conductor and at least a first secondary conductor. At a proximal end of the lead, the conductors terminate at a connector having a plurality of exposed electrical contacts. The contacts include a primary contact connected to the primary conductor and a secondary contact connected to the secondary conductor. A plurality of cardiac electrodes is mechanically connected to the distal end of the lead. The plurality includes a primary cardiac electrode and at least a secondary cardiac electrode (more preferably, at least two secondary cardiac electrodes) connected to one or more secondary conductors. In still preferred embodiments of the invention, multiple secondary conductors with separate leads in the common jacket are connected to the distal end of the common lead jacket.

  • Publication number: 20060074373
    Abstract: Method and apparatus are disclosed for treating congestive heart failure by administering a fibrosis-inducing agent to an epicardial surface of the heart in an amount selected to induce the formation of fibrosis on the epicardial surface. The fibrosis-inducing agent may be a drug, metal, abrasive or an electrical stimulation on the epicardial surface.

  • Publication number: 20050095268
    Abstract: Method and apparatus are disclosed for treating congestive heart failure. The method includes relieving wall stress on a diseased heart by an amount to decrease a rate of myocardial cell loss. Further, the method includes pharmacologically encouraging a myocardial cell gain. Cell gain may be encouraged by cell replication, cell recruitment or inhibition of cell death. Further embodiments of the method include a passive cardiac constraint selected to reduce wall stress on the heart. An apparatus of the present invention includes a passive cardiac constraint and a pharmacological agent to encourage cell gain.
